Transaction 5dd3c6821696707f1f40ec19be045aa237ba9053e5fc9b5a376ebd39b461bb5c
1 Input
1 Output
-
5dd3c6821696707f1f40ec19be045aa237ba9053e5fc9b5a376ebd39b461bb5c:0
- value
- 20166849
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 56897771a5db761719fe4e247d9faba4fa396b06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18tZnqspc73aSJSm7y5Ncaas5VTGM1you5